iOS系统自动解锁机制:安全性与便利性的博弈265


iOS系统的自动解锁功能,旨在提升用户体验,简化设备的使用流程。然而,这项便利功能的实现却与系统安全性的保障之间存在着微妙的平衡。本文将深入探讨iOS系统自动解锁背后的操作系统级机制,包括其所依赖的技术、面临的安全挑战以及苹果公司为提升安全性所采取的策略。

iOS的自动解锁并非单一技术,而是多种技术的组合,核心依赖于生物识别技术(Face ID或Touch ID)以及信任与学习机制。 Face ID利用深度传感器和神经网络算法来识别用户的面部特征,创建并存储一个数学模型,而非直接存储面部图像。这保证了生物信息的安全性,即使设备被盗,也很难直接提取面部数据。Touch ID则通过指纹传感器,采集并分析指纹的特征点,进行身份认证。这两种技术都依赖于安全封装器(Secure Enclave),一个独立于主处理器的安全芯片,负责保护生物识别数据和密钥,防止恶意软件的入侵。

除了生物识别技术外,iOS系统还运用上下文感知和学习算法来优化解锁体验。例如,当用户在信任的环境中(例如家中)使用设备时,系统可能会自动降低解锁的严格性,例如缩短Face ID的识别时间或降低Touch ID的识别敏感度。这需要系统持续学习用户行为,例如解锁的时间、地点、设备的姿态等等,从而建立一个用户行为模型。这个模型被用于判断当前环境是否安全,以及是否需要更严格的验证。 然而,这种学习机制也带来了潜在的安全风险,如果学习算法出现偏差或被恶意利用,可能会导致系统被绕过。

为了应对潜在的安全风险,苹果公司采取了多项安全措施。首先,安全封装器的隔离性是至关重要的。它拥有独立的处理器和内存,能够防止操作系统和其他应用程序访问其中的敏感数据。其次,多次认证机制也被广泛应用,例如在某些情况下,系统会要求同时使用Face ID和密码进行解锁,提升了安全性。再次,苹果公司持续改进其生物识别算法,提升其准确性和抗欺骗能力。例如,Face ID能够检测到用户是否戴着面具或进行其他欺骗行为,从而阻止解锁。

然而,即使是如此严密的系统,也并非完美无缺。 侧信道攻击仍然是潜在的威胁。攻击者可以通过分析设备的功耗、电磁辐射等信息,推断出生物识别数据的某些特征,从而尝试绕过解锁。此外,深度伪造技术的不断进步也带来了新的挑战。 虽然Face ID已经具备了一定的防伪能力,但随着技术的发展,未来可能出现更精细的伪造技术,从而突破系统的安全防线。

此外,软件漏洞也是一个潜在的风险。如果iOS系统存在漏洞,恶意软件可能利用这些漏洞绕过安全机制,窃取生物识别数据或控制设备。苹果公司定期发布系统更新,修复已知的漏洞,并不断改进安全机制。用户及时更新系统至关重要,以获得最新的安全补丁。

iOS自动解锁功能的实现涉及到操作系统内核、驱动程序、安全芯片以及各种应用程序之间的复杂交互。这需要操作系统具备高度的安全性、可靠性和稳定性。 苹果公司在操作系统设计方面投入了大量资源,以确保系统安全性和用户体验之间的平衡。 然而,随着技术的不断发展,安全威胁也在不断演变,苹果公司需要持续改进其技术,以应对新的挑战。

总而言之,iOS系统的自动解锁功能代表着在安全性与便利性之间取得的一种平衡。苹果公司通过生物识别技术、安全封装器、上下文感知和学习算法等多种技术的巧妙结合,努力提升用户体验的同时,也积极应对各种潜在的安全威胁。 然而,安全是一个持续的斗争,用户也需要保持警惕,采取必要的安全措施,例如设置强密码、及时更新系统等等,以保障自身的数据安全。

未来的iOS自动解锁机制可能整合更多先进技术,例如行为生物识别(例如用户打字习惯),以及更精密的欺骗检测机制。 同时,持续的安全性研究和改进将是至关重要的,以确保iOS系统能够在不断变化的威胁环境中保持其领先的安全地位。

2025-06-20


上一篇:鸿蒙系统UI设计:黑白壁纸背后的操作系统底层技术

下一篇:Windows启动过程详解:从“正在加载Windows系统”到桌面显示